如何在Unity dash中获取应用程序的自定义图标

如何为没有任何特定图标的程序分配图标? (即vncviewer,rdesktop等)。 今天它显示为一个带有问号的灰色图标,作为Unity启动器中的默认图标。

当然。

  1. 打开文本编辑器。
  2. 将图标链接拖放到文本编辑器上。
  3. 在文本编辑器中打开一个新选项卡。
  4. 将问号图标拖放到编辑器上。
  5. 在第一个选项卡中,将图像地址替换为所需图像的地址。
  6. 从第二个选项卡复制链接地址,并粘贴第一个选项卡的链接地址。
  7. 将第一个选项卡保存在桌面上某个新名称下。
  1. 选择.png文件并将其复制/粘贴到将来不会移动它的位置。

  2. 打开文件并浏览到/usr/share/applications/ 。 在这里,您将找到您的应用程序及其不同的图标。

  3. 右键单击要更改的应用程序图标,然后从弹出的上下文菜单中选择“ 复制”

  4. 运行apt policy gksu来检查是否安装了gksu。 如果尚未安装sudo apt-get install gksu 。 打开终端并键入gksu gedit ,然后在同一行上粘贴您在步骤3中复制的图标的位置。

    在Ubuntu 18.04及更高版本中,gksu已停止使用,因此请改用此命令:

     sudo -H gedit /path/to/file &>/dev/null 
  5. 从步骤1中选择新的.png文件,右键单击它,然后从弹出的上下文菜单中选择“ 复制 ”。

  6. 将在步骤5中复制的.png文件的位置粘贴到以Icon=开头的开放gedit文本编辑器中的行中。

    更换:

     Icon=/path/to/old/file 

    有:

     Icon=/path/to/new/file 
  7. 保存您在gedit中打开文件所做的更改并关闭gedit。

我在这里找到了一个很好的答案: 如何更改applet使用的图标?

编辑应用程序的配置以更改图标

编辑/usr/share/applications/diodon.desktop并将Icon = gtk-paste更改为Icon = / usr / share / icons / Faenza-Darkest / actions / 22 / gtk-paste.png

请注意,编辑系统文件通常是个坏主意。 您可以将diodon.desktop复制到〜/ .local / share / applications / diodon.desktop,然后进行编辑。 我不确定这是否有效。

对我来说,我想给Rubbyripper一个偶像,这就像一个魅力。 我确实编辑了系统文件。 没试过.local方法。